Strategy 1: Vendor Financing and Extended Payment Terms
This is the cornerstone of dropshipping with no money. Negotiate extended payment terms with your suppliers. In 2026, many suppliers are open to this, especially if you can demonstrate a solid marketing plan and a clear path to generating sales. Here's how to approach it:
- Build Relationships: Don't just cold email. Engage with suppliers on industry forums, attend virtual trade shows, and demonstrate genuine interest in their products.
- Present a Compelling Business Plan: Showcase your marketing strategy, target audience, and projected sales figures. Quantify your value proposition to the supplier.
- Offer a Percentage of Sales: Instead of upfront payment, propose a revenue-sharing model or a commission on each sale. This aligns your interests with the supplier's.
- Leverage Data and Analytics: Provide suppliers with real-time sales data and customer feedback. This transparency builds trust and strengthens the partnership.
- Explore Dropshipping Platforms with Built-in Financing: Some platforms now offer embedded financing options specifically for dropshippers. Research these carefully and compare their terms.
Strategy 2: Strategic Partnerships and Affiliate Marketing
Tap into existing audiences and leverage the credibility of established brands or influencers without incurring significant upfront costs. Consider these approaches:
- Affiliate Marketing: Partner with relevant websites, bloggers, and social media influencers to promote your products in exchange for a commission on sales. Focus on niche influencers with highly engaged audiences.
- Cross-Promotion: Collaborate with complementary businesses to promote each other's products or services. This can involve joint marketing campaigns, bundled offers, or reciprocal website placements.
- White-Label Partnerships: Explore opportunities to white-label existing products from other businesses and sell them under your own brand. This can significantly reduce your upfront investment in product development and manufacturing.
- Joint Ventures: Partner with established e-commerce businesses to launch new product lines or expand into new markets. Share the risks and rewards of the venture.

Mitigating Risk and Maintaining Cash Flow
Even with these strategies, dropshipping with no money carries inherent risks. Manage these proactively:
- Diversify Suppliers: Don't rely on a single supplier. Having multiple sources reduces the risk of stockouts or price increases.
- Track Inventory Closely: Monitor inventory levels to avoid overselling or running out of stock. Use inventory management software to automate this process.
- Negotiate Return Policies: Establish clear return policies with your suppliers to minimize the risk of customer dissatisfaction.
- Monitor Cash Flow: Track your cash flow closely to ensure that you have enough money to cover your expenses.
- Build a Reserve Fund: As soon as possible, start building a reserve fund to cover unexpected expenses.
